Chopta Chandrashila Trek With Deoria Tal
The Chopta Chandrashila Trek is a mesmerizing trail that takes you through dense forests, lush meadows, and scenic vistas. The trek starts from
Chopta and culminates at
Chandrashila Peak, situated at an altitude of 4,000 meters. It is a moderate-level trek, making it suitable for beginners as well as experienced trekkers. The trek offers panoramic views of snow-capped Himalayan peaks, including
Nanda Devi,
Trishul, and
Chaukhamba. The trail passes through the pristine
Deoria Tal, a crystal clear lake known for its reflection of the surrounding peaks. The sight of the sun rising above the mountains from
Chandrashila Peak is an awe-inspiring experience, making it a must-do for couples seeking a romantic adventure.

Best time to do Chopta Chandrashila Trek
The best time to visit Chopta Chandrashila Trek is from April to June and September to November. During these periods, the weather is pleasant, and the trek offers clear views of the surrounding Himalayan peaks. Spring and early summer bring blooming rhododendrons and vibrant meadows, enhancing the scenic beauty. Additionally, the post-monsoon months of September to November offer clear skies and comfortable temperatures, making it an ideal time for trekking. Winter, from December to March, transforms Chopta into a snowy wonderland, attracting trekkers seeking a unique and challenging experience. However, winter treks require adequate preparation for cold conditions.
Why Chopta Chandrashila is Must Do trek?
Nestled in the Garhwal Himalayas, the Chopta Chandrashila trek stands out as a must-experience journey for both seasoned trekkers and nature enthusiasts. This exhilarating trek not only offers a physical challenge but also unfolds breathtaking vistas and spiritual significance.
Scenic Splendor: Chopta, often referred to as the "Mini Switzerland of Uttarakhand," serves as the base for this trek. The route showcases diverse landscapes, from lush meadows adorned with vibrant flowers to dense forests and snow-clad peaks. Each step presents a postcard-worthy view, making it a visual delight for trekkers.
Spiritual Odyssey: The trek leads to Tungnath, the highest Shiva temple in the world. Pilgrims and trekkers alike are drawn to the spiritual aura of this sacred site. The ancient temple, nestled at an altitude of 3,680 meters, adds a divine touch to the journey, providing a unique blend of adventure and spirituality.
Chandrashila Summit: The pinnacle of the trek is reaching the Chandrashila summit, standing tall at 4,000 meters. The panoramic view from Chandrashila is nothing short of awe-inspiring, with the snow-capped peaks of Trishul, Nanda Devi, and Chaukhamba creating a majestic backdrop. Sunrise from Chandrashila is a spectacle that etches itself into the memory of every trekker.
Wildlife Encounters: The trek offers glimpses of the rich Himalayan wildlife, including musk deer, Monal pheasants, and various species of butterflies. The biodiversity adds an element of surprise to the journey, creating an immersive experience for nature enthusiasts.
Accessible Adventure: One of the highlights of the Chopta Chandrashila trek is its accessibility. Suitable for both beginners and experienced trekkers, the well-marked trail and moderate difficulty level make it an ideal choice for those seeking an introduction to Himalayan trekking.
Seasonal Variations: The trek presents different facets in every season. While summer unveils a vibrant carpet of flowers, winter transforms the landscape into a serene snowy wonderland. Each season brings its unique charm, enticing visitors year-round.
Community and Culture: Interactions with the warm-hearted locals provide insights into the vibrant culture of the region. Homestays and local cuisine enhance the cultural immersion, creating a holistic experience beyond the physical journey.
